static const char USAGE[] = "\
USAGE: moar [--crash] [--libpath=...] " TRACING_OPT "input.moarvm [program args]\n\
       moar --dump input.moarvm\n\
       moar --help\n\
\n\
    --help            display this message\n\
    --dump            dump the bytecode to stdout instead of executing\n\
    --full-cleanup    try to free all memory and exit cleanly\n\
    --crash           abort instead of exiting on unhandled exception\n\
    --libpath         specify path loadbytecode should search in\n\
    --version         show version information\n\
    --debug-port=1234 listen for incoming debugger connections\n\
    --debug-suspend   pause execution at the entry point"
    TRACING_USAGE
    "\n\
\n\
The following environment variables are respected:\n\
\n\
    MVM_SPESH_DISABLE           Disables all dynamic optimization\n\
    MVM_SPESH_INLINE_DISABLE    Disables inlining\n\
    MVM_SPESH_OSR_DISABLE       Disables on-stack replacement\n\
    MVM_SPESH_BLOCKING          Blocks log-sending thread while specializer runs\n\
    MVM_SPESH_LOG               Specifies a dynamic optimizer log file\n\
    MVM_SPESH_NODELAY           Run dynamic optimization even for cold frames\n\
    MVM_SPESH_LIMIT             Limit the maximum number of specializations\n\
    MVM_JIT_DISABLE             Disables JITting to machine code\n\
    MVM_JIT_EXPR_DISABLE        Disable advanced 'expression' JIT\n\
    MVM_JIT_LOG                 Specifies a JIT-compiler log file\n\
    MVM_JIT_BYTECODE_DIR        Specifies a directory for JIT bytecode dumps\n\
    MVM_CROSS_THREAD_WRITE_LOG  Log unprotected cross-thread object writes to stderr\n\
    MVM_COVERAGE_LOG            Append (de-duped by default) line-by-line coverage messages to this file\n\
    MVM_COVERAGE_CONTROL        If set to 1, non-de-duping coverage started with nqp::coveragecontrol(1),\n\
                                  if set to 2, non-de-duping coverage started right away\n"
    TELEMEH_USAGE;
